MINOT (AP) — A man accused of assaulting several women during a fight on the Three Affiliated Tribes Indian Reservation said he will plead guilty in federal court.

Eric Yellow Bird is charged with four counts of assault with a dangerous weapon, and one count of burglary. A deal with prosecutors calls for Yellow Bird to plead guilty to three of the charges.

A police report said the August 2011 melee left five women injured. Two victims suffered broken noses and another victim sustained a broken jaw.

Yellow Bird faces a maximum sentence of 30 years in jail.
